By Caroline Jaffe-Pickett Barbara Weltman is one of the nation’s leading authorities on small business. She has written several top-selling books, including “The Complete Idiot’s Guide to Starting an eBay Business,” and is a columnist for Inc.com, Staples.com and the Hudson Valley Business Journal. Weltman has also been featured in The New York Times, The Wall Street Journal and The Washington Post. She is scheduled to teach a Learning Annex class on how to build a thriving eBay business on Dec. 14, and again on Jan. 15, 2007.

: What trends in small business do you foresee in the near future? A: Given rising commuting costs and changing demographics, there is going to be much more interest in home-based businesses. As it stands now, 1.3 million people already make a living on eBay, and over 3 million depend on eBay for income in some way.

: Describe your background and any early influences that led to your interest in small business. A: I’m an attorney, with a degree from Brooklyn Law School, so I’ve worked with many businesses over the years helping them get started. It was exciting to see businesses grow from the ground up. Deciding on law school was a spur of the moment decision, but it opened up a whole world for me, and led me to writing and teaching, which is what I do now primarily. I run seminars and am also adjunct professor at Manhattanville College in Purchase, where I teach “Principles of Entrepreneurship.” Before all that, my dad had his own business running a machine shop. That was my first exposure to small business growing up, so I would have to say he is my greatest role model.

: What’s your best advice for today’s small business entrepreneurs? A: My best tip would be to do your homework first and lay the groundwork. Research all you can about the products. If you are selling shoes and everyone else is too, you have to be able to buy and sell at competitive prices or you won’t make money—so sourcing is huge.
